The iYo-Yo

As much as yo-yos are fun, they are now also a very green and hip way to charge your electronics. The Apple iYo comes from Swedish designer Peter Thuvander.

The lithium ion cell wind-up remote is based on the OLPC crank.

"The remote control needs only 30 cranks--which is nothing when you yo-yo," says Thuvander. "I think I'd at least use it as an emergency device for all the dead iPhone moments I have."

The technology is way beyond me, but if it works and looks as cool as it does in these pictures, then I must have one.
